Dyson robot vacuum adds mopping but ditches its signature motor

Dyson's latest robot vacuum, the Dyson 360 Vis Nav, introduces mopping functionality but notably omits the company's signature high-speed motor. Instead, the device utilizes a motor from an external supplier. This decision marks a departure from Dyson's historical emphasis on its proprietary motor technology, which has been a cornerstone of its product engineering. AI
